Introduction
RPi is powered by 5V, but on board it is reduced to GPIO 3.3V (GPIOs) and processors and memory (1.8V).
If needed to connect a 5V sensor to Pi, first reduce the 5V to 3.3V by using eg 2 resistors as voltage divider.

Connections
Shared ground.
- L298N VCC → External 5-12V power supply (positive)
- L298N GND → Power supply ground AND Pi 5 ground pin
- L298N 5V → Pi 5 5V pin (only if using 12V motor supply)
Control Connections:
- L298N IN1 → Pi 5 GPIO 18
- L298N IN2 → Pi 5 GPIO 19
- L298N IN3 → Pi 5 GPIO 20
- L298N IN4 → Pi 5 GPIO 21
- L298N ENA → Pi 5 GPIO 12 (PWM)
- L298N ENB → Pi 5 GPIO 13 (PWM)
Motor Connections:
- OUT1/OUT2 → Motor A terminals
- OUT3/OUT4 → Motor B terminals
Python
Install the GPIO package
sudo apt install python3-rpi.gpio
